
Maruti Suzuki launched the Victoris SUV in the country in September 2025 and it has quickly emerged as one of India’s best-selling C segment mid-size SUVs. It is offered with NA petrol, CNG and strong hybrid powertrain options. This is the third hybrid SUV from the Maruti-Toyota duo in the country.
We had the Victoris Hybrid for about a month and explored the fuel efficiency aspect of this hybrid SUV. We compiled our fuel efficiency figures in three different driving scenarios and drove around 2,000 km with this hybrid SUV. Here is our detailed mileage test report.

Maruti Suzuki Victoris Mileage Test
There is a lot to talk about Maruti Suzuki Victoris in other departments like design, features, equipment and comfort. This article will strictly cover mileage tests in various scenarios and driving conditions. Results vary with different conditions and we even came very close to the claimed ARAI-certified mileage figure of 28.65 km/l, but in favorable conditions.
Test 1 – Mileage achieved – 21.28 km/l
The first mileage run was at night and it was a pleasant night drive with the AC off. There were two adults in the car and the fuel tank was already full and ready to go. At the time of refill the odometer reading was 4,681 km and we covered a distance of 373.4 km when the odometer reading was at 5,055 km. On refilling the Victoris Hybrid’s fuel tank the next day, it took 17.54L of fuel to fill it to the same spot where it was before.

This resulted in a tank-to-tank fuel efficiency of 21.28 km/l in the first test. The instrument cluster was showing around 21 km/l which was close to the result we achieved. About 50 km of this drive was in Pune city traffic, driven in B gear on the ECVT which unlocks more regen braking. And then in D gear when we go on the highway, which allows better coast determination. During this mileage test, we did not overspeed or do acceleration runs and drove the Victoris Hybrid quite gently.

The speed on the highway was maintained between 70 km/h to 75 km/h and reached up to 85 km/h during overtakes or whenever traffic conditions allow us to travel at higher speeds. During the first mileage run, we got ample amount of electric assistance from the hybrid system for short bursts and in favorable conditions the Victoris Hybrid runs on electric power for a few kilometers, which reduces fuel consumption.
Test 2 – Mileage achieved – 14.7 km/l
The second and third mileage tests took place during the West Asia war crisis and petrol stations refused to let us fill the full tank. So, considering how accurate the instrument cluster readings were during the first mileage run. We reset the Victoris Hybrid’s fuel economy readings and took the real-time mileage rating it was showing us.

This mileage test run was the most interesting because it’s a route I’m familiar with – from home to farm house. We started this trip when Trip A was at 456.1 km and ended it when Trip A was at 606.2 km. It was a 150km journey and there were 5 adults in the car and we had turned on the AC as it was a hot day. I drove the Victoris Hybrid exactly like I drive my diesel manual SUV and covered the distance in exactly the same time.

The fuel economy computer of the Victoris Hybrid showed us a mileage of 14.7 km/l. The same journey and driving style and driving conditions in my diesel MT SUV gives me a consistent mileage of 20 km/l. The speed maintained here was between 90 km/h and 100 km/h. When driven whole house with AC on at highway speeds to cover the time, the hybrid system and electric assistance were virtually non-existent and the engine was on almost the entire time.
Test 3 – Mileage achieved – 27.2 km/l
In the third mileage test run, we decided to hypermile and extract as much fuel efficiency as possible and came close to the claimed figure of 28.65 km/l. To establish optimal conditions, I was alone in the Victoris Hybrid with the AC off. We traveled between 60 km/h and 65 km/h on the highway and drove it slowly and carefully.

I reset the fuel efficiency meter in the cluster and started the 438.6 km hypermile when Trip A was at the 992.2 km mark and ended it when Trip A was at the 1,430.8 km mark. The mileage indicated in the cluster was 27.2 km/l, which seemed close or accurate as I was monitoring the fuel level during the journey. The hybrid system works best at low speed and hypermiling situations and shuts down the engine as much as possible and saves precious fuel.

Can hybrid replace diesel?
Hybrids are now being advocated as diesel replacements. This is the case if you do not consider time as a limited resource and are okay with your lack of driving experience. For reference, the Victoris Hybrid comes with a 3-cylinder NA petrol hybrid setup. In comparison, diesel engines are turbocharged, providing a surge of torque and driving pleasure that NA petrol hybrids cannot match.
In our second mileage race, time was a resource for me as I had to reach the destination quickly and spend as little time as possible on the road. If I think in that direction, the diesel emerges as a far more economical fuel option than the Victoris Hybrid because in its current state, this hybrid system works best in low speeds and urban driving styles.

To bring strong hybrid systems closer to diesel replacement, they must have larger battery packs with greater pure electric range. These systems need to resist kicking in the engine for long periods of time and at high sustained speeds and times. With the Victoris Hybrid, we can achieve excellent mileage figures and potentially go up to 1,000 km on a tank, but at the cost of time. If you want to go 1,000 km on a tank with high revs without thinking about anything, diesel is still king.
